John Griffin Obituary

John Vincent Griffin, 74, of Wrentham, MA, passed away peacefully at home on September 30, 2021.

He was the beloved husband of Donna (Godfrey) Griffin. They were married in May 1972.

Born in Boston on March 31, 1947, son of the late Hilary and Louise (Hasenfuss) Griffin. John was a graduate of Mission High School and earned a BSBA degree from Northeastern University.

John went on to earn an MBA from Suffolk University. John worked for Blue Cross Blue Shield of Rhode Island for 30 years and became Director of Medicare.

After retirement, John kept working as a driver for the local Gatra Bus. John was an avid walker and on his daily walks enjoyed meeting friends and neighbors along the way. He always had something new to share with Donna. He enjoyed vacationing in Maine and loved the ocean. He was a big football fan and especially enjoyed cheering on the Patriots. He enjoyed car shows with his sons. John coached youth soccer when his sons were in the program. He was a member of the Saint Vincent De Paul Society at St. Mary's Wrentham for many years. He will be remembered for his gentle ways and his kindness.

John is survived by three devoted sons, Michael Griffin and wife Molly of Cape Elizabeth, ME, Daniel Griffin and his wife Keely of Cumberland, RI, and Andrew Griffin and wife Kareena of Foxboro, MA. His great joy was spending time with his family. He was the cherished grandfather of Benjamin, Henry, Jude, Annie, Izzy, Rory, Maggie and June. He was the dear brother of Joe and his wife Diane, Louise and her husband Neil, Jim and his husband Rick, Kathy and her husband Chuck and was predeceased by his sister Margie. He was the loving uncle to many nieces and nephews.
